As you've probably noticed, BlueAnt (our server) has been unresponsive
for about 30 hours. It wasn't dead as you could ping it, and according
to the logs, it was just too busy swapping to handle any task.

Sunday morning, the search indexer htdig was indexing our site, which
(for some reason) used so many resources that the kernel OOM killer
continuously killed httpd, ssh, htdig etc.

Why this has happened I don't know. The site has been indexed before
just fine. I'm still investigating this.

All services have been restored.
